Transaction 24325627588be36508a05e3cf1f44c69f963cb8823254d79e82bdd4b5514cc15

1 Input
2 Outputs
  • 24325627588be36508a05e3cf1f44c69f963cb8823254d79e82bdd4b5514cc15:0
  • value  17014913
    address  2MvhersvCJYCG6CvnAxXW86AURWG82hyNUA
  • 24325627588be36508a05e3cf1f44c69f963cb8823254d79e82bdd4b5514cc15:1
  • value  100000
    address  2Myk6BwiAE1R2uu4Sj2XAiWmB5vv3Xki1xo